Are people in Napavine older or younger than people in Macomb?
- The Median Age in Napavine is 7.4 years older than in Macomb.

Are housing costs cheaper in Napavine or Macomb?
- Napavine housing costs are 306.5% more expensive than Macomb hous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Napavine or Macomb?
- The average commute for residents of Napavine is 15.6 minutes longer than it is for residents of Macomb.

Things to do in Macomb?
Macomb is an incorporated city situated within McDonough County, Illinois featuring plenty of attractions such as exploring its multiple parks good for enjoying a picnic or taking part in various sports activities plus nearby Argyle Lake State Park offers stunning views great for outdoor activities. There are also several locally owned stores and eateries providing unique items or delicious cuisine perfect for anyone looking to have a meal out during their visit here!

Things to do in Napavine?
Living in Napavine, WA is a wonderful experience. A small town of about 1,700 residents, it is full of friendly faces and has a welcoming atmosphere that makes you feel right at home. The community is close-knit, and everyone looks out for one another. Residents have access to all the amenities they need like grocery stores, restaurants, banks, and more. The town is surrounded by lush evergreen forests that offer plenty of opportunities for outdoor recreation and exploration. On top of that, the local schools are highly rated and provide a great education for students. All in all, living in Napavine is an enjoyable experience!
